抄録

As a new constituent of the oviposition stimulant of the azuki bean weevil, taxifolin [3, 5, 7, 3′, 4′-pentahydroxyflavanone] (1) was identified from the aqueous extract of the azuki beans, active at 2.0ng per glass bead. At the same time we isolated quercetin [3, 5, 7, 3′, 4′-pentahydroxyflavone] (2) as a non-active ingredient. Since the related compound, D-catechin [(2S, 3S)-3, 5, 7, 3′, 4′-pentahydroxyflavan] (3) is also known as the stimulant, the following structure activity relationship might be suggested; 3 (active at 0.2-2ng)>1 (active at 2ng)>2 (inactive)
